How We Handle Downspout Failure Water Removal in Enumclaw, WA
When you call us for Downspout Failure Water Removal, you can expect our team to follow a meticulous process that ensures your home is restored to its original condition. We understand that every minute counts, and that’s why we focus on rapid response times and efficient equipment usage. Our process saves you time and money by addressing the issue at its source.
Step 1: Initial Assessment and Equipment Setup
Our technicians will arrive at your property, assess the damage, and set up the necessary equipment to remove water and dry the affected area. Our equipment is designed to handle even the toughest jobs and our team will work efficiently to reduce downtime.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ove standing water and extract water from affected materials. Our goal is to dry the area completely to prevent further damage and m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ected area, ensuring that your home is completely dry and safe. Our drying process is designed to prevent secondary damage and ensure a thorough clean-up.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
We’ll th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. Our cleaning process is thorough and effective ensuring that your home is safe and healthy.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Restoration
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the affected area is completely dry and free from any remaining water or damage. Our goal is to restore your home to its original condition and we’ll work with you to ensure that you’re satisfied with the results.

Downspout Failure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water damage from a minor leak | Yes | No | DIY can be effective for small issues, but be cautious not to exacerbate the problem. |
| Standing water in your basement or crawlspace | No | Yes | Standing water can lead to mold growth and further damage, call a pro to ensure safe and effective removal. |
| Water damage to your walls, ceiling, or flooring | No | Yes | Water damage to structural elements can be costly to repair, call a pro to ensure safe and effective restoration. |
| Musty odors or mold grow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th can be hazardous to your health, call a pro to ensure safe and effective remediation. |
| Downspout failure causing significant water damage | No | Yes | Significant water damage needs professional attention to prevent further damage and costly repairs. |

Downspout Failure Water Removal Cost in Enumclaw, WA
The cost of Downspout Failure Water Remov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Enumclaw, WA. Our prices are competitive and transparent we’ll provide you with a detailed estimate after assessing the damage.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Equipment Setup |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Removal and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, type of materials affected |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, type of cleaning required |
| Final Inspection and Restoration |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of restoration needed |
